A series of 14 4-(3',5'-disubstituted isoxazolyl)-1,4-dihydropyridine calcium channel antagonists were examined using variable-temperature proton nuclear magnetic resonance spectroscopy and nuclear Overhauser effect (NOE) experiments. The conformational features of 4-aryl-dihydropyrimidine calcium channel modulators were investigated by computational and X-ray crystallographic studies.
